Two Island Residents Quickly Transported via Patrol Vessel After Coast Guard Emergency Treatment

Mokpo Coast Guard urgently transported two emergency patients from island areas to the mainland overnight.


The Mokpo Coast Guard Station (Chief Kim Hae-cheol) announced on the 25th that at 9:01 PM on the 24th, they quickly transported patient A (in his 30s), suspected of having a fracture due to a traffic accident on Haedo Island, Sinan County, to the mainland using a patrol vessel.

Later, at 11:12 PM on the same day, a report was received of patient B (female in her 70s) suspected of appendicitis on Heuksando Island, Sinan County. The patient was transferred via a coastal rescue boat and patrol vessel to the 119 ambulance team at Seomang Port, Jindo.


Both patients are known to have received treatment at a large hospital located in Mokpo.



Meanwhile, the Mokpo Coast Guard has played a vital role as an ambulance at sea by transporting a total of 170 emergency patients using patrol vessels in 2023 so far.
